在线计算网 · 发布于 2024-11-20 00:52:18 · 已经有32人使用
在编程中,处理金额时经常需要使用到各种函数来确保计算的准确性和效率。ife
函数是一种在特定编程环境中使用的函数,它通常用于条件判断,以便在满足某些条件时对金额进行特定的处理。
ife
函数的基本语法是:ife(condition, value_if_true, value_if_false)
。其中,condition
是判断条件,value_if_true
是条件为真时返回的值,value_if_false
是条件为假时返回的值。
当我们在处理金额时,可能会有以下几种情况需要使用ife
函数:
判断金额是否达到特定阈值:例如,如果我们要给达到一定金额的消费提供折扣,可以使用ife
函数来判断。
discount =ife(total_amount >= 1000, total_amount * 0.9, total_amount)
上面的代码中,如果total_amount
大于等于1000,则discount
会得到打9折后的金额,否则就是原金额。
判断金额的正负:在某些情况下,我们可能需要根据金额的正负来进行不同的处理。
result = ife(amount >= 0, '金额为正', '金额为负')
这个例子中,如果amount
为正数或零,result
将显示'金额为正',否则显示'金额为负'。
处理金额的舍入:在对金额进行四舍五入处理时,ife
函数也可以派上用场。
rounded_amount = ife(amount % 1 >= 0.5, math.ceil(amount), math.floor(amount))
在这个例子中,如果amount
的小数部分大于等于0.5,则使用math.ceil
函数向上舍入,否则使用math.floor
函数向下舍入。
使用ife
函数可以使得代码更加简洁明了,逻辑更加清晰。不过需要注意的是,在处理金融相关的计算时,要确保所有的舍入和计算都符合金融行业的标准和规定,避免因为计算错误导致损失。
590359次四川话女声语音合成助手
104990次生辰八字计算器
73208次4x4四阶矩阵行列式计算器
67027次情侣恋爱日期天数计算器
62972次各种金属材料重量在线计算器
54996次分贝在线计算器
51473次任意N次方计算器
49798次经纬度分秒格式在线转换为十进制
49596次卡方检验P值在线计算器
43010次三角函数计算器